The rate of GDP growth decreased in the euro zone
According to the preliminary data, the rate of GDP growth decreased in the euro zone in the second quarter, compared to the previous quarter – Eurostat reported on Friday.
According to Eurostat's first estimate, in the second quarter, the European Union's gross domestic product (GDP) increased by 0.3 percent seasonally adjusted, compared to the previous quarter, while the seasonally adjusted GDP of the European Union increased by 0.4 percent compared to the previous quarter.
Analysts have reported an average of 0.4 percent GDP growth forecast for the euro zone. (MTI)
